Chocolate Peanut Butter Muffins

Rich chocolate muffins swirled with creamy peanut butter for the ultimate flavor combo. Perfectly moist, sweet, and satisfying.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 12 Muffins
Course: Breakfast, Dessert
Cuisine: American

Ingredients
  

For the Muffins:
  • 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• ½ cup brown sugar packed
  • ½ cup vegetable oil or melted butter
  • 2 large eggs room temperature
  • 1 cup sour cream or Greek yogurt
  • ½ cup mil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
For the Peanut Butter Swirl:
  • ½ cup creamy peanut butter or crunchy for texture
  • 3 tablespoons powdered sugar
  • 2 tablespoons milk
Optional Toppings:
  • Extra chocolate chips
  • Chopped roasted peanuts
  • Peanut butter drizzle after baking

Method
 

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F. Line muffin tin with liners.
  2. Whisk dry ingredients (flour, cocoa, baking powder, baking soda, salt).
  3. Mix wet ingredients (sugar, oil, eggs, sour cream, milk, vanilla). Combine wet and dry, then fold in chocolate chips.
  4. Make peanut butter swirl (peanut butter, sugar, milk).
  5. Layer chocolate batter and peanut butter swirl in muffin cups, then swirl with toothpick.
  6. Bake 18–22 minutes until set. Cool slightly and serve warm.
